And you&#8217;ll really want to find a copy of this brilliantly constructed story of one dog&#8217;s (and human&#8217;s) escape to the sea. <\/p>\n<p><!--more--><\/p>\n<p>Salati&#8217;s text opens with short, clipped phrases that capture the tension of a big, bustling city in the summer: &#8220;City summer \/ steamy sidewalks \/ concrete crumbles \/ sirens screech.&#8221; Vivid reds and coppers dominate the palette; onomatopoeic, hand-lettered sounds convey the noise of the city; and beautifully wielded, nimbly lined illustrations in vertical panels with kinetic, subtly scratchy borders reflect the chaos, stress, and strain. Changes in font size (and the use of italics) accelerate the pace and tension until it&#8217;s all &#8220;<em>too much! THAT&#8217;S IT!<\/em>&#8221; The dog, who has been led on a leash through the big city, simply stops in the middle of the road. Enough is enough. <\/p>\n<p>But never fear: The dog&#8217;s companion has a plan. <\/p>\n<p>The two head to the shore, all the borders falling away and the palette turning to cool azures. It&#8217;s a &#8220;welcome whiff of someplace new.&#8221; Illustrations bleed to the edges as the pup&#8217;s adventure at the sun-dappled ocean in afternoon takes over. He plays in the water, gathers rocks, and even nips at a seal. It&#8217;s sky, sand, and setting sun as the dog takes in the open air he needed. The two head home on the subway \u2014 &#8220;what a day for a dog!&#8221; \u2014 and fall asleep, a &#8220;deep ocean sleep.&#8221;  <\/p>\n<p>These choices Salati makes around composition and the vibrant palette communicate much of the book&#8217;s changing tone and heighten the story&#8217;s emotional impact. He populates these landscapes with eye-catching details and expressive characters. These are spreads for lingering over. Best of all, the two primary characters, the dog and its owner, endear themselves to readers.
